Posted: Thu Oct 01, 2015 2:15 pm
by unclemiltie
The list of buttons that can be "directly" programmed in an upgrade (versus all of them that can be in key moves) is determined by a table in the remote that has a list of keys for each device type.

If those buttons are only for key moves then either (1) the remote doesn't allow them on direct upgrades or (2) the list in the RDF is wrong and doesn't match the remote.

My bet is that it's (1) since the RDF guys have ways of figuring this stuff out and they're pretty good at it.

Posted: Fri Oct 02, 2015 10:39 am
by binky123
It's been discovered that the Inteset-422(3494) and Inteset-422-1(3595) have a mistake in the [Checksums] section. The middle line should be

^$200:$20A..$3FF

where the $20A used to be $202.

I've corrected it in the Inteset-422-1.RDF in the RDF Development section. The Inteset-422.RDF in the distribution needs to be corrected.

Posted: Fri Oct 02, 2015 10:00 pm
by binky123
3FG, thanks for updating SourceForge for the 3494 and 3565 RDFs.

The checksum starting address is correct as it starts at position $0A(it skips the checksum bytes and the signature but includes the setup codes and settings bits). The Advanced Code/KMM area is much farther away at offset $29.

Posted: Fri Oct 02, 2015 10:01 pm
by 3FG
tranx,
The problem was that the button names in the map file were different to the names in the RDF file. Here's a modified map file which works for me. If it works for you, I'll check it in.

BTW, even using the old map file, it is possible to assign the buttons using the Buttons tab rather than the Layout tab.
